The trait that implements character counting for the &str type.
```rust use chars_counter::{ICharsCounter, ICharCounterExt};
let str = "Hello world!"; let result = str.count_chars(); // result = [CharsCounter { character: 'l', count: 3 }, CharsCounter { character: 'o', count: 2 }, CharsCounter { character: ' ', count: 1 }, CharsCounter { character: '!', count: 1 }, CharsCounter { character: 'H', count: 1 }, CharsCounter { character: 'd', count: 1 }, CharsCounter { character: 'e', count: 1 }, CharsCounter { character: 'r', count: 1 }, CharsCounter { character: 'w', count: 1 }]
// You can also use like this: let result = str.countcharsnumeric(); let result = str.countcharsalphabetic(); let result = str.countcharschinese(); // ...... Others you can try by yourself. // if those can't meet your needs, you can custom your own rules by let result = str.countcharsfilter(|x| *x != ' '); // ignore whitespaces.
// More features: let result = str.countchars().mostchars(); // result = [CharsCounter { character: 'l', count: 3 }] let result = str.countchars().leastchars(); // result = [CharsCounter { character: ' ', count: 1 }, CharsCounter { character: '!', count: 1 }, CharsCounter { character: 'H', count: 1 }, CharsCounter { character: 'd', count: 1 }, CharsCounter { character: 'e', count: 1 }, CharsCounter { character: 'r', count: 1 }, CharsCounter { character: 'w', count: 1 }] let result = str.countchars().findbychar('l'); // result = Some(CharsCounter { character: 'l', count: 3 }) let result = str.countchars().findbynum(2); // result = [CharsCounter { character: 'o', count: 2 }] let result = str.countchars().leastchars().findbychar('H'); // result = Some(CharsCounter { character: 'H', count: 1 }) ```
